A School Monitor is primarily responsible for supervising students in non-classroom settings such as hallways, cafeterias, playgrounds, and during arrival and dismissal times. They help maintain order, encourage appropriate behavior, and respond to any incidents or emergencies according to school procedures. School Monitors frequently work closely with teachers, administrators, and security personnel to ensure student safety and address concerns promptly. This role requires attentiveness throughout the day and a proactive approach to supporting a positive school environment.
